He who laughs last, laughs longest.
The person who succeeds at the end is the person who truly wins.

Absence makes the heart grow fonder.
Being far away makes you love someone or something more.

All that glitters is not gold.
Not everything that looks amazing actually is amazing.

While the cat is away, the mice will play.
Without supervision, people will do whatever they want.

You catch more flies with honey than vinegar.
Being nice is a better way to get what you want than being mean.

Every cloud has a silver lining.
You can find the good in everything.

Beggars can't be choosers.
If you have no other options, you have to be happy with what someone offers you.

Out of sight, out of mind.
You easily forget things or people who aren't present.

We'll cross that bridge when we come to it.
We should deal with that problem when or if it happens, but not now.

Don't reinvent the wheel.
Don't waste time trying to solve a problem that someone else has already solved.

The early bird gets the worm.
Being first increases your chance of success.

The apple doesn't fall far from the tree.
Children have similar qualities to their parents.

When in Rome, do as the Romans do
When you are in an unfamiliar situation, follow those who know what they are doing.

Don't put all your eggs in one basket.
Don't risk everything on the success of one idea.

Where there's smoke, there's fire.
If there are rumors or bad things said about someone, it's usually for a reason.

Once bitten, twice shy.
If you have been hurt doing something, you aren't likely to try it again.
